Tigers,

While Bill is correct about the LAT Price List 
http://www.tigersunited.com/resources/parts_service/pp-letters.asp
 having been reduced to text for compactness, the "letters" on the first 
two pages are "GIF" images, and can be downloaded and sized as desired 
(not super clear).  These pages can also be printed from the browser.  
The LAT-27 Tri-Y headers do exist (I have a set) and are shown well in 
"The Book of Norman".

The Rootes Accessories List 
(http://www.tigersunited.com/resources/Dealer_Accessories/DealerAccessCat.asp), 
thanks to David and Gary Franchi, are in TWO 8 page .PDF downloadable 
files.  One 0.5 Mb, and the less clear, and one 2.4 Mb, in great 
clarity.  Both printable, and from original material. These include the 
available air conditioning units. (for the "Minx"  :-( )

Many of the LAT & Dealer options are shown on: 
http://www.tigersunited.com/resources/parts_service/lat.asp
<http://www.tigersunited.com/resources/parts_service/lat.asp,,Steve>
Good page for many of the rarer LAT options, such as cast oil pan, 
Stripe Kit, scatter shield, tube headers, wheels, etc. These are taken 
from the original LAT pages.

Bill Rogers Motorsport Memories wrote:
> When we got our car from the original owner we were given a fairly complete
> set of the LAT option sheets as well as the Sept 1 1966 price list of all
> available LAT options. I would like to complete the set and have down loaded
> what is available from Steve Laifman's Tigers United website. Steve did not
> reproduce the actual sheets but transcribed them with pictures to reduce
> memory requirements.
>
> Does anyone have original sheets for the following LAT options that they would
> be willing to color copy? I will make a set of mine (as far as I can determine
> I have all the rest) and can trade 1 for1 for any you can provide for any I
> have. Perhaps we can swap at TU in Big Bear this weekend?
>
> LAT12 Dress Up
> LAT 10-16 Pins Decals etc.
> LAT 27 Tri-Y Headers (Don't know if this exists)
> LAT 58 Tail Stripe
> LAT 70 Wheels
> LAT 72 Radio
> LAT 73 Headers
